## Soft Deletes in the Orders Table

At Lindqvist Provisions we never hard-delete rows from `orders`. Instead, the `deleted_at` timestamp is set, and all application queries must filter on `deleted_at IS NULL`. A nightly sweeper archives rows older than 400 days into `orders_archive`. Please verify your ORM scopes apply this filter before merging. To inspect soft-deleted rows during onboarding, connect to the staging replica using the string below.

warehouse DSN: mssql://gorael_svc:CSAOPkf@db-5d7b.qorveldata.example:5432/novix

Hi Tomas — quick handover on the Wrenlight websocket reconnect bug before the 4.2 cut. Clients drop after idle timeout and the backoff logic retries too aggressively, hammering the gateway. Fix is merged behind the `reconnect_v2` flag; we want it default-on for the release. Risk is low but watch gateway connection counts for the first hour post-deploy. Rollback is just flipping the flag. Full test notes and graphs are on the page below.

operations page: https://confluence.lumicsys.internal/projects/display/projects/display

## Changed defaults

Heads up: the Ledgerline tax-rate lookup cache now defaults to a 15-minute TTL instead of 24 hours. Turns out rates in the Veldt County sandbox were going stale mid-demo, which was embarrassing. Eviction is now LRU rather than FIFO, and the cache warms on boot. If you're reviewing, check that nothing hardcodes the old TTL. The new defaults land as follows.

deployment values, bajop-taweg:
holwyn:
  log_level: debug
  metrics_host: metrics.holwyn.zemvarsys.internal
  pool_size: 32

Subject: Key rotation — Shelfwright catalogue import

Hi support team,

As part of our quarterly security cycle, the credential used by the Shelfwright service to import library catalogue records from the Bindery staging system was rotated this morning. The old key stops working at end of day Friday. If a patron-facing import job fails before then, retry it once the new key is in place — no other action is needed on your side. For your records, the replacement key for the internal Bindery import API is included below.

service key, faweg-bawif: kto23_lE1hShu5Vkm0upxBL8Qdiot